- The distance between Victoria, Tx, Usa and Hailar, China is approximately 10,603 km or 6,589 mi.
- To reach Victoria, Tx in this distance one would set out from Hailar bearing 31.6° or NNE and follow the great circles arc to approach Victoria, Tx bearing 157° or SSE .
- Victoria, Tx has a humid subtropical climate (Cfa) whereas Hailar has a warm summer continental/ hemiboreal climate with dry winters (Dwb).
- Victoria, Tx is in or near the subtropical dry forest biome whereas Hailar is in or near the boreal moist forest biome.
- The annual average temperature is 22.7 °C (40.9°F) warmer.
- Average monthly temperatures vary by 28.5 °C (51.3°F) less in Victoria, Tx. The continentality subtype is truly oceanic as opposed to truly continental.
- Total annual precipitation averages 599.2 mm (23.6 in) more which is equivalent to 599.2 l/m² (14.71 US gal/ft²) or 5,992,000 l/ha (640,585 US gal/ac) more. About 2 5/7 as much.
- The altitude of the sun at midday is overall 20.3° higher in Victoria, Tx than in Hailar.
